Output 58d74523ed5fb4fbdf48d99b4df4a219b105bcd734c04c859ebf8ce047ba327d:0

value
89973
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584d1585d8dfcf007416aa85256b985e8553e1b3 OP_EQUAL
address
39jujKXGaiLUu4bn9E5bXn7YPiPqJgRVEd
transaction
58d74523ed5fb4fbdf48d99b4df4a219b105bcd734c04c859ebf8ce047ba327d
confirmations
162959
spent
true